    People confuse issues.
    There isn't anything wrong with letting a Pit Bull pull you......if you are in control of your dog.
    Back when I was learning, I too fell for that heeling/image bullshit. I wasted a lot of good exercise time (for both the dog and me), and good short nails for free with worrying about what other people thought.

    A person who needs to have a dog on heel every damned minute basically tells me that they're nervous, don't really know what they're doing and don't really have the control over their dog that they think they have,......or would like you to believe that they have.

    Of course, there are some dogs that in some circumstances need to be on heel to help remind them who is in charge and to keep their heads in the right state of respect/concentration.

    And, of course, if you see that little old lady and her chihuahua coming close,....prove that you do have your pulling dog under control and that he isn't walking you by putting him at heel.......preferably without having to put a foot in his ass.

    It's also about common sense, common respect, common courtesy, self-preservation.......and realizing that the streets are full of friggin' idiot dogs and their certifiable-moron owners. Many of those can't control the poodles they have,....and as has happened to me in the past, when your under-control dog makes a limping screaming mess out of the yappy-assed dog that runs up and bites it in the face,....people have no choice but to say,...."well, that dog was walking at his side when that stupid dog ran up....." So,......like with everything else,....balance and common sense helps......usually.
